  2. H.R.H. the Grand Duke and the Minister for Development Cooperation and Humanitarian Affairs, Franz Fayot, paid a working visit to Laos from 5 to 8 December 2022. The agenda for the last two days included a visit to the projects of the Luxembourg Cooperation in the localities of Phonhong and Vang Vieng, as well as a cultural visit to the city of Luang Prabang.

  4. On 4 October 2022, Minister of Defence, François Bausch, participated in the ninth edition of the Warsaw Security Forum. François Bausch was invited as a speaker at two panel discussions and he had a bilateral meeting with Hanno Pevkur, Minister of Defence of the Republic of Estonia.
